Dr. Sloan McDonald
Sloan M. McDonald, DDS has established herself as a distinguished leader in the field of oral and maxillofacial surgery, having practiced in this area of specialty for over 30 years. Her devotion to continuing education and her passion for quality patient care has placed her at the forefront of her profession. A graduate of the University of Southern California, Dr. McDonald began her career in dentistry as a registered dental hygienist and worked in general and periodontal practices in Portland, Oregon for 4 years. In 1982, she received her Doctor of Dental Surgery from the University of the Pacific School of Dentistry and completed her internship and residency training at Louisiana State University Medical Center in New Orleans.
Dr. McDonald is one of the first female oral-maxillofacial surgeons in the United States. In 1990, the American Board of Oral & Maxillofacial Surgeons honored Dr. McDonald by awarding her the prestigious title of Diplomat. In 1992, she was recognized and invited to become a Fellow in the International College of Dentists, and in 1997, Dr. McDonald was inducted into the Pierre Fauchard Academy. Her private practice is in Antioch, California, and she is on the staff of Sutter Delta Medical Center, John Muir Medical Center, Mt. Diablo Medical Center, and Brentwood Surgery Center.
